The ideal way to set a pre-booking appointment is to directly propose a specific timeframe while also considering the client's preferences. By saying, "I would like to see you in ________ weeks. Would you prefer morning or afternoon?" you create a clear call to action and show that you value the client’s time and schedule. This method not only sets a definite expectation for the next visit but also engages the client in the decision-making process, making them feel involved and respected.

This approach is effective because it provides structure and clarity, which can help ensure that appointments are not missed and that clients are more likely to return. Additionally, by offering options (morning or afternoon), you enhance the likelihood of a positive response, as clients appreciate being given choices that suit their individual preferences and lifestyles.

The other options lack this proactive and client-centered approach. For example, suggesting to "please come back in a few months" risks leaving the next appointment too open-ended and could lead to missed opportunities for future bookings. Advising clients to "make sure to book your next appointment before you leave" is somewhat directive and may not take into account the client's comfort level.
